Helping Reduce Falls in Seniors
New Fall Screening Program at Motion Matters Physical Therapy is making a world of difference.
Are you at risk?
Motion Matters Physical Therapy is passionate about preventive health. A major health problem for older adults is loss of balance and falling. In the United States, one of every three people 65 years and older falls each year. Of those who fall, 20-30% suffer moderate to se- vere injuries that reduce mobility and independence, and increase the risk of premature death. Some of these falls can be prevented. What can be done?
Fall risk screening is being hosted by Motion Matters Physical Therapy on dates in January and February. The screening takes 15-30 minutes to complete and will oc- cur with a licensed Physical Therapist. During testing various balance and leg strength tests are performed. Testing includes use of the Biodex Balance System SD.
It takes just a few minutes
The Biodex Balance System, consisting of a comput- erized platform and touch-screen control panel, mea- sures a patient’s ability to maintain balance. Results are
compared to stored averages of other healthy adults in your age and gender category. From these calculations a “risk factor” can be determined. This “risk factor” al- lows the clinician to assess fall risk, and suggest a plan of action. In the event that the participant is found to be at risk, an array of interventions and exercises to regain balance and reduce risk of falling can be recommended.
Possible treatment?
Balance and Falls often occur due to impairments in multiple systems including muscular, visual, vestibular and proprioceptive. Physical therapists at the clinic have a Doctor of Physical Therapy degree with ad- vanced training to be able to assess and treat these con- ditions. For those identi ed at risk of falling Physical Therapy treatment may be a life-saving intervention. Physical Therapy involves a more detailed evaluation and treatment with a Doctor of Physical Therapy which can be initiated at the clinic.
